<title>net: enable interface alias removal via rtnl</title>

IFLA_IFALIAS is defined as NLA_STRING. It means that the minimal length of
the attribute is 1 ("\0"). However, to remove an alias, the attribute
length must be 0 (see dev_set_alias()).

Let's define the type to NLA_BINARY to allow 0-length string, so that the
alias can be removed.

Example:
$ ip l s dummy0 alias foo
$ ip l l dev dummy0
5: dummy0: &lt;BROADCAST,NOARP&gt; mtu 1500 qdisc noop state DOWN mode DEFAULT group default qlen 1000
    link/ether ae:20:30:4f:a7:f3 brd ff:ff:ff:ff:ff:ff
    alias foo

Before the patch:
$ ip l s dummy0 alias ""
RTNETLINK answers: Numerical result out of range

After the patch:
$ ip l s dummy0 alias ""
$ ip l l dev dummy0
5: dummy0: &lt;BROADCAST,NOARP&gt; mtu 1500 qdisc noop state DOWN mode DEFAULT group default qlen 1000
    link/ether ae:20:30:4f:a7:f3 brd ff:ff:ff:ff:ff:ff

<title>rtnetlink: verify IFLA_VF_INFO attributes before passing them to driver</title>

Jason Gunthorpe reported that since commit c02db8c6290b ("rtnetlink: make
SR-IOV VF interface symmetric"), we don't verify IFLA_VF_INFO attributes
anymore with respect to their policy, that is, ifla_vfinfo_policy[].

Before, they were part of ifla_policy[], but they have been nested since
placed under IFLA_VFINFO_LIST, that contains the attribute IFLA_VF_INFO,
which is another nested attribute for the actual VF attributes such as
IFLA_VF_MAC, IFLA_VF_VLAN, etc.

Despite the policy being split out from ifla_policy[] in this commit,
it's never applied anywhere. nla_for_each_nested() only does basic nla_ok()
testing for struct nlattr, but it doesn't know about the data context and
their requirements.

Fix, on top of Jason's initial work, does 1) parsing of the attributes
with the right policy, and 2) using the resulting parsed attribute table
from 1) instead of the nla_for_each_nested() loop (just like we used to
do when still part of ifla_policy[]).

<title>rtnetlink: call -&gt;dellink on failure when -&gt;newlink exists</title>

Ignacy reported that when eth0 is down and add a vlan device
on top of it like:

  ip link add link eth0 name eth0.1 up type vlan id 1

We will get a refcount leak:

  unregister_netdevice: waiting for eth0.1 to become free. Usage count = 2

The problem is when rtnl_configure_link() fails in rtnl_newlink(),
we simply call unregister_device(), but for stacked device like vlan,
we almost do nothing when we unregister the upper device, more work
is done when we unregister the lower device, so call its -&gt;dellink().

<title>rtnetlink: ifla_vf_policy: fix misuses of NLA_BINARY</title>

ifla_vf_policy[] is wrong in advertising its individual member types as
NLA_BINARY since .type = NLA_BINARY in combination with .len declares the
len member as *max* attribute length [0, len].

The issue is that when do_setvfinfo() is being called to set up a VF
through ndo handler, we could set corrupted data if the attribute length
is less than the size of the related structure itself.

The intent is exactly the opposite, namely to make sure to pass at least
data of minimum size of len.

<title>rtnetlink: fix userspace API breakage for iproute2 &lt; v3.9.0</title>

When running RHEL6 userspace on a current upstream kernel, "ip link"
fails to show VF information.

The reason is a kernel&lt;-&gt;userspace API change introduced by commit
88c5b5ce5cb57 ("rtnetlink: Call nlmsg_parse() with correct header length"),
after which the kernel does not see iproute2's IFLA_EXT_MASK attribute
in the netlink request.

iproute2 adjusted for the API change in its commit 63338dca4513
("libnetlink: Use ifinfomsg instead of rtgenmsg in rtnl_wilddump_req_filter").

The problem has been noticed before:
http://marc.info/?l=linux-netdev&amp;m=136692296022182&amp;w=2
(Subject: Re: getting VF link info seems to be broken in 3.9-rc8)

We can do better than tell those with old userspace to upgrade. We can
recognize the old iproute2 in the kernel by checking the netlink message
length. Even when including the IFLA_EXT_MASK attribute, its netlink
message is shorter than struct ifinfomsg.

With this patch "ip link" shows VF information in both old and new
iproute2 versions.

<title>rtnetlink: Only supply IFLA_VF_PORTS information when RTEXT_FILTER_VF is set</title>

Since 115c9b81928360d769a76c632bae62d15206a94a (rtnetlink: Fix problem with
buffer allocation), RTM_NEWLINK messages only contain the IFLA_VFINFO_LIST
attribute if they were solicited by a GETLINK message containing an
IFLA_EXT_MASK attribute with the RTEXT_FILTER_VF flag.

That was done because some user programs broke when they received more data
than expected - because IFLA_VFINFO_LIST contains information for each VF
it can become large if there are many VFs.

However, the IFLA_VF_PORTS attribute, supplied for devices which implement
ndo_get_vf_port (currently the 'enic' driver only), has the same problem.
It supplies per-VF information and can therefore become large, but it is
not currently conditional on the IFLA_EXT_MASK value.

Worse, it interacts badly with the existing EXT_MASK handling.  When
IFLA_EXT_MASK is not supplied, the buffer for netlink replies is fixed at
NLMSG_GOODSIZE.  If the information for IFLA_VF_PORTS exceeds this, then
rtnl_fill_ifinfo() returns -EMSGSIZE on the first message in a packet.
netlink_dump() will misinterpret this as having finished the listing and
omit data for this interface and all subsequent ones.  That can cause
getifaddrs(3) to enter an infinite loop.

This patch addresses the problem by only supplying IFLA_VF_PORTS when
IFLA_EXT_MASK is supplied with the RTEXT_FILTER_VF flag set.
